HDD – Album Sales Prediction : Mar 5-11

With 54.98% of reports in, Queen Adele continues to rule the chart. But, the Boss might take a wrecking ball to her chart domination. Bruce Springsteen isn’t far behind at 2nd and it is predicted that the two will be neck and neck when the final chart comes out. Adele’s “19” is also in the top 10 at number 7. Next week, Adele will have to fend off that feisty fivesome from her home country for number 1.

Whitney Houston was featured on Idol last week, but her sales are probably still largely being fueled by nostalgia. Her “Whitney-Greatest Hits” is 5th, “Bodyguard” is 8th, “Whitney Houston” is 9th, “I Look to You” is 11th, “Triple Feature” is 20th”, “My Love is Your Love” is 23rd and “I’m Your Baby Tonight” is 27th.

Rounding out the top 10 are “Now 41” (3), Lady A (4), Lil Wayne (6) and Luke Bryan (10).

The top Idol on the chart is Kelly Clarkson. Her latest album “Stronger” is in the 13th position while the album that features a duet between her and Jason Aldean is 14th. That same song is featured on the Grammy 2012 album at 18th. Voice judges Adam Levine, Christina and Blake also appear on that album.

Chris Richardson is right behind Kelly with him being featured on a song on Tyga’s album. “Careless World” is at 15. Finally, Scotty’s solo effort continues to sell well going into its 23rd week and is currently at 26th.

Mary J was a guest mentor on Idol and her current album is at 25. Voice judges Blake and Adam appear at 30th and 40th on the chart respectively.
